Attic insulation plays a crucial role in reducing drafts by filling gaps and sealing air pathways. Properly installed insulation prevents outdoor air from infiltrating living spaces and limits conditioned air from escaping. This creates a more consistent indoor environment across all seasons.
By limiting drafts, insulation enhances indoor air quality and reduces the load on heating and cooling systems. A well-insulated attic works in tandem with other building systems to improve overall efficiency, aligning with ventilation principles in residential construction.
